Carr Junior School in York and North Yorkshire is seeking an enthusiastic Site Assistant to join our team as soon as possible. In this role, you will be responsible for ensuring that our school buildings and grounds are safe, secure, and in proper working order, providing a safe environment for our children.
The ideal candidate will have excellent time management and organisational skills and be committed to delivering the best learning environment. This position is key in maintaining our school facilities.

How to prepare for a job interview at Carr Junior School
✨Know the School Inside Out
Before your interview, take some time to research Carr Junior School. Familiarise yourself with its values, mission, and any recent news. This will show your genuine interest in the role and help you tailor your answers to align with the school's goals.
✨Highlight Your Organisational Skills
Since the role requires excellent time management and organisational skills, prepare specific examples from your past experiences where you've successfully managed tasks or projects. Be ready to discuss how you prioritised your workload and ensured everything was completed on time.
✨Demonstrate Your Commitment to Safety
Safety is a top priority in this role, so be prepared to talk about your understanding of safety protocols and procedures. Share any relevant experiences where you contributed to a safe environment, whether in a school setting or elsewhere, to showcase your commitment to keeping children safe.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the school's approach to maintaining facilities or how they handle safety concerns. This not only shows your enthusiasm for the role but also helps you gauge if the school is the right fit for you.
